Figure 5


Fig. 5. Ability of chimeric and deleted receptors to translocate FGF-1. (A) Schematic overview of the FGFR mutants. Red indicates FGFR1-derived sequences, blue indicates FGFR2 and yellow indicates FGFR4. Deletions are indicated by a broken line. (B-E) COS-1 cells were transfected with FGFR-constructs as indicated. The cells were labeled with [33P]phosphate and incubated with FGF-1 and heparin for 6 hours. FGF-1 was then extracted from the cell lysates and analyzed as in Fig. 2. Upper panels show phosphorylated FGF-1 detected by autoradiography and the lower panels show the total of endocytosed FGF-1, detected by anti-FGF-1.
